Sat 793777380734325

decimal
158755.2380734325
degree
0°158755′1507″2380734325‴
percentile
37.798922933689546%
name
ifoadebmobc
cycle
0
epoch
0
period
78
block
158755
offset
2380734325
timestamp
rarity
common
inscriptions
location
538cd05c3a87d298ff52a8835ddd0deaaeb30807028f1df53ad624e6d6e6adc3:5:657366
address
39C7fxSzEACPjM78Z7xdPxhf7mKxJwvfMJ